  • Summary: The Skull Kid personifies the mischief and mystery of the Lost Woods, but a cursed mask has now morphed him into something exceedingly more terrifying. When he dupes Link into entering a land called Termina, the Hero of Time faces a pressing challenge in a strange, new land: stop the moonThe Skull Kid personifies the mischief and mystery of the Lost Woods, but a cursed mask has now morphed him into something exceedingly more terrifying. When he dupes Link into entering a land called Termina, the Hero of Time faces a pressing challenge in a strange, new land: stop the moon from ending the world in three days. Don't panic! You'll have some time-twisting tunes and magical masks to help you make it to tomorrow. [Nintendo] Expand

    The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ask is a breathtaking game that more people need to experience. The plot and sense of scale created by the NPCsThe Legend of Zelda: Majora's Mask is a breathtaking game that more people need to experience. The plot and sense of scale created by the NPCs is astounding even by 2015's standards.

    The music and visuals are beautiful and the controls are very easy to use most of the time. While there are fewer dungeons this time around there are a lot more sidequest and these really bring the game to life; everyone has a schedule that they follow, creating a more dynamic characters that you truly want to save.

    The time mechanic is probably the mot controversial part of both versions of Majora's Mask. There is an in game timer that gives you 3 days to save the world. At the end of the three days, you must travel back in time to keeping the world from ending. Some say this mechanic harms the game as the player feels rushed but I think that it works well. The ability to slow down and speed up time make this a non-issue.

    Change have been made to the game and most of them are for the better. Everything looks and sounds better and the save system allows players to save more often now. There are more save points and can reload from an owl statue as many times as they want now. Some heart pieces and bottles have changed locations. I thought that this would be annoying but I enjoyed finding everything again.

    While I was confused by some changes such as the location of the bank and the complete revamping of the Gyorg section on the moon.

    The change that I didn't like was the bosses; each one now has a ridiculous massive eyeball for Link to attack and Gyorg and Twinmold have changed drastically. If it wasn't for the boss changes I would have given this game a 10/10.

    Whether you have or haven't played Majora's Mask, you should give it try.
